Whole Moong Pancakes

Try these delicious and high-protein pancakes made with Moong Dal and serve them with tomato or green chutney for a spicy twist! It is also diabetic friendly, so you can savor your palates and also have a health breakfast!

Ingredients

  • Image
    1 cup whole moong dal (green gram) – soaked overnight
  • Image
    1 cup cauliflower – grated
  • Image
    Ginger
  • Image
    Green chilies
  • Image
    Salt to taste oil (as much as required)
  • For garnish

  • Image
    1-2 roasted green chilies
  • Image
    2-3 curry leaves
  • Image
    Grated coconut
  • Tip

  • Image
    To avoid the raw taste of ingredients, you can also boil moong dal and cauliflower for 3-4 minutes.

Method

  • Image
    Wash the whole green moong and soak them in water overnight.
  • Image
    Add ginger and green chilies to the soaked moong and grind them to get a smooth paste.
  • Image
    Add the cauliflower to the moong paste and salt to taste.
  • Image
    Add a dollop of this mixture to the warm pan and spread it out evenly in a round shape.
  • Image
    Pour oil around the pancake and allow it to cook.
  • Image
    Gently check whether the lower layer of the pancake is brown or not. Once it’s brown in color, gently turn it over.
  • Image
    Garnish it with slightly roasted green chilies, curry leaves and white coconut.
  • Image
    The pancakes are ready to be served.
  • Image
    Serve immediately.
